Causes of Mesothelioma

I did some research on asbestos which was called the miracle mineral because of its soft, pliant properties and its ability to withstand heat. It was used in the past generation in buildings, dwellings and workplaces. It has many uses but it was found a major hazard to health if inhaled. Exposure in this mineral can cause asbestosis, mesothelioma and lung cancer. People who incurred this disease are those who worked on environment where they inhaled particles of asbestos. I was relieved that use of this was removed and banned before 1990’s because no matter how great this mineral is it’s still a threat on human health.

This time I’m going to quote what I’ve found from MedicineNet.com.

“It says that we have antibodies in our blood that repel invaders into our body but ANAs are unusual antibodies, detectable in the blood, that have the capability of binding to certain structures within the nucleus of the cells. The nucleus is the innermost core within the body's cells and contains the DNA, the primary genetic material. ANAs are found in patients whose immune system may be predisposed to cause inflammation against their own body tissues. Antibodies that are directed against one's own tissues are referred to as auto-antibodies. The propensity for the immune system to work against its own body is referred to as autoimmunity. ANAs indicate the possible presence of autoimmunity and provide, therefore, an indication for doctors to consider the possibility of autoimmune illness.”
